Output 30f603af780439cfac6785ae710c4b95e1340e26de9eca31ec7cd6753b484a64:1

value
1507363
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 9aba6996a70713a902e753db5c52b94c3515b14c OP_EQUALVERIFY OP_CHECKSIG
address
1F78Nhy5kikriafyS1BJrhaDisiBQr14js
transaction
30f603af780439cfac6785ae710c4b95e1340e26de9eca31ec7cd6753b484a64
spent
true